Little Rock-North Little Rock vs Pittsburgh
Fair Market Rent Comparison — HUD 2025 Data
Quick Answer
Little Rock-North Little Rock is 18% cheaper for renters. A 2-bedroom rents for $773/mo vs $910/mo in Pittsburgh — saving $1,644/year.
Rent by Unit Size
| Unit Size | Little Rock-North Little Rock | Pittsburgh |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Studio | $514 | $618 | $104 |
| 1 Bedroom | $643 | $733 | $90 |
| 2 Bedrooms | $773 | $910 | $137 |
| 3 Bedrooms | $1,000 | $1,095 | $95 |
| 4 Bedrooms | $1,151 | $1,289 | $138 |
| Median Income | $44,379 | $46,969 | $2,590 |
